Code Orange will take to the road on a headlining tour of their own with Loathe, Vended and Dying Wish this April. Dubbed the ‘Out For Blood Tour‘, that trek takes its name from Code Orange‘s latest single. Members of Code Orange‘s fan club can get their hands on tickets starting Thursday, December 16th at 09:00am local time. The general public onsale will take place a day later at 09:00am local time.

Code Orange have also been tapped as the opening act on a forthcoming spring U.S. tour with Korn and Chevelle. The dates for that run can be found below. Code Orange vocalist Jami Morgan stated of their upcoming itinerary:
“We can’t wait to get out on the road and not only support the legends Korn but be able to showcase a more fully realized live vision at our own headline shows. We’re also excited to share the stage with three killer new bands in Loathe, Dying Wish and Vended. Can’t wait to see all the Thinners Of The Herd out there and make some new ones.”
